The Tulsa Police Property Room is part of the Records Division and stores all department evidence, items turned in for destruction, items being held for the rightful owner and unclaimed found property.

In addition, the Tulsa Police Property Room disposes of unclaimed property and evidence through an auction administered by the City of Tulsa Finance Department.  The time and date of the auction is set by the Finance Department. Interested persons can consult the City of Tulsa website or call 596-7548 for that information.

It is difficult, if not impossible, to return stolen property to the rightful owner without a serial number or unique identifying number.  Use the link to access a form to record your valuable possessions, print the form and store it somewhere safe. Do not send the form to the Tulsa Police Department. Personal Property Record

The property room receives about 75,000 to 100,000 new items a year.

Property room facts:

  • Motor vehicles are not stored in the property room
    --contact Al Storey Wrecker 585-5571

  • Prisoners personal property (clothing, jewelry, money) is not normally kept in the property room
    --contact David Moss Correctional Center 596-8900
